Transaction ab75c497d24b7f21f525ee1c9e80c804100e04b61f81d6b23b8b05bc8c75815a
1 Input
2 Outputs
- ab75c497d24b7f21f525ee1c9e80c804100e04b61f81d6b23b8b05bc8c75815a:0
- ab75c497d24b7f21f525ee1c9e80c804100e04b61f81d6b23b8b05bc8c75815a:1
value 659646
address 1L8X6dC8StrXCDPorFLS3rBMf7wKmAUPz
value 1111881
address 1PSkRuGftkXaxTdjCpoUtvZKftqZVGFiwU